selenium-standalone 启动端口被占用

使用Selenium 做UI自动化的时候浏览器必须和项目在同一台机器上(假设本机),本机需要安装浏览器( firefox,chrome)版本数和其驱动(firefoxdriver,chromedriver)版本数相对应,且测试过程会遇到各种问题例如:在Linux上firefox浏览器运行driver连接7055端口超时等,这样的依赖关系造成的问题,可以通过Selenium-Server-StandAlone  控制远程机浏览器来跑UI自动化脚本来解决。

selenium-standalone 启动端口被占用_第1张图片
Selenium_1

4444端口被占用,需要杀掉这个端口才能继续执行.

在cmd 中查看使用4444端口号的进程号:netstat -ano|findstr "4444"

杀掉进程号为“4444”的程序:taskkill -f -pid 17288

selenium-standalone 启动端口被占用_第2张图片
Selenium_2

重新执行bat

你可能感兴趣的:(selenium-standalone 启动端口被占用)